-- Picard added a SamRecordFactory that is used to create instances the subclass SamRecord or BAMRecord. This factory allows us to have low-level picard readers (SamFileReader) create objects of type GATKSamRecord. The abomination of the extends and contains GATKSamRecord is now gone. GATKSamRecords are now produced by this factory, the GATK provides this factory to our SamFileReaders, and everything works with GATKSamRecord just extending BAMRecord. This results in up to a 2x performance improvement in writing BAMs and a ~10% improvement when reading BAMs files.
-- As a consequence of this, we no longer officially support SAM records. Attempting to create SAMRecord objects with the factory will throw a user exception.
